I've received several complaints from comp.sys.amiga.* subscribers that the new newsgroups have no threads when read with trn. This is just a reminder that sites that have chosen to use the option in trn for newsgroup by newsgroup control of thread or non-thread style reading need to turn on the building of the thread database for the new groups before they will appear threaded in trn. According to xanthian@zorch.SF-Bay.ORG (Kent Paul Dolan): >This is just a reminder that sites that have chosen to use the option in >trn for newsgroup by newsgroup control of thread or non-thread style >reading need to turn on the building of the thread database for the new >groups before they will appear threaded in trn. Trn administrators: If you wish to enable threads by default for new groups, run "mthreads" with the "-a" option.
